Driving License C+E - The Master Class of Truck Driver's Licences
A driving licence class C+E permits the driver to drive semi-trailers or lorries with a maximum weight exceeding 750 kilograms. This licence is the "master class" among truck driver's licenses.
It shares many features with the older types of driving licences and is similar to credit cards that have a photo.
Theory Test
The theory portion of driving license C+E consists of 100 multiple-choice tests. You must score 80 points out of 100 to pass the test. The test also has an array of case studies and prawo jazdy kat C an oral component.
The questions on the theory test are pertaining to road safety laws and regulations. It is important that you study these materials before the test to ensure that you are prepared properly. You can find these sources online or in official DVSA publications. In addition, there are many test-taking exercises that will help you familiarize yourself with the test format and types of questions.
Since 2014, short films have been included in the driving test that simulates the theory to help present scenarios more realistically. These video sequences let you witness critical road traffic scenarios which are difficult to portray in a clear and concise manner using a freeze image or graphic. This includes situations like the sudden appearance of a cyclist from a blindspot, complex intersections with multiple participants or the sudden appearance on the road of a pedestrian.
If the video clip is playing you must click the mouse button every time you see a developing hazard or situation. Each time you click, are telling the examiner that you intend to take action to avoid the hazard or the situation.

The European driving license is a single document that is credit card, which replaces 110 different types of driving licenses that are used across the European Economic Area. It has a photograph of the person who holds the card along with information on their driving record. It is also much harder to fake than paper documents. It is renewed every 10 or 15 years depending on where you live and a medical check-up is required every 5 years to keep it valid.
